Uses

Reagent for the guanylation of amines.

E) Preparation of N,N'-di-Boc-S-methylisothiourea: Di-tert-butyl dicarbonate (100 g, 458 mmol) was dissolved in tert-butanol (300 mL) under stirring conditions. Subsequently, a solution of S-methylisothiourea sulfate (32.7 g, 117 mmol) in water (150 mL) was slowly added, followed by dropwise addition of sodium hydroxide (19.2 g, 480 mmol) in water (150 mL). The reaction mixture was stirred continuously for 48 hours at room temperature. Upon completion of the reaction, the mixture was concentrated to one-third of the original volume under reduced pressure and then diluted with ether (500 mL). The organic phase was separated and washed once with water (250 mL), three times with 1N citric acid solution (250 mL), and again with water (250 mL), in that order. The organic phase was dried over anhydrous magnesium sulfate, filtered and concentrated under reduced pressure to give 42 g (62% yield) of white solid product.
